Bumpy Balls

Balls are popular playthings for people of all ages. They help develop hand-eye coordination and gross motor skills, and they appeal to tactile learners. In this activity for students of all ages, foam balls are made that can be safely used in the classroom for a variety of learning activities. Bumpy Balls are easy to create, fun to make, and even more fun to play with!
